The Voyage of the Jerle Shannara

Book One: Isle Witch Once Again Walker Boh is obsessed with reinstituting the Druid Council to the Four Lands by taking the decendents of the Ohmsfords and Leighs on another peril-filled adventure/journey. This time, they ride in ships that use special crystals that keep them afloat in the air to get them to danger. They are followed (unknown to them) by a powerful witch who wants to take down Walker and his little friends before they reach their destination of Castledown and to gain the power to restore the Druid Council.
Book Two: Antrax Continued from where the first book left off, Walker and his companions have reached their destinaton; a deserted town that is invested by a giant machine named Antrax. It's only mission is to protect the now deserted city of Castledown. Upon reaching this giant city, the group is attacked by Antrax's first weapon of defense: Lasers (for lack of a better term) and the company is displaced, separated, and lost from one another. The Isle Witch as arrived and is also after the company. She needs to get to the power source of Antrax before Walker does. Will hope be restored and the power that Walker is looking for to complete the Druid Council be found? And what of the Isle Witch? Will she gain the upper hand and destroy Walker once and for all?
Book Three: Morgawr After destroying Antrax and Walker's death and the crypitc message Walker left to Bek to desypher, (stupid druids and their cryptic messages!), Bek and his counsin Quinten return to The Jerle Shananra along with the Rovers and begin their journy back to the Four Lands. Bek has discovered the Isle Witch is really his sister, thought to have died years before. Now known as Grianne, the Isle Witch struggles to come out of her catatonic state and accept the truths the Sword of Shannara has shown her. Bek must protect his sister from the Rovers (who consider the Isle Witch their mortal enemy) as well as the Morgawr who is now seeking the destruction of the Isle Witch.

Genesis of Shannara

Armageddon's Children Post-Apocolyptic world. Everywhere governments have fallen, food and water is scarce, and the world's children are hunted by demons that were once human. The human race is in danger of being annhilated. It's up to one Knight of the Word to find the Gypsy Morph and help it save mankind before its too late.
The Elves of Cintra A second Knight of the Word is sent to the Elven race to prepare them for depature before they too are wiped out. Cousin to the King of the Elves, Kirisen must find the ancient Elven magick needed to save his people or they too will be annhilated from the planet.
